> Hello All,
>
> I did upgrade to dpdk-17.05 and ovs-2-7.1 and create a vdev - af_packet
> device according the config script below This tap device connects the ovs-
> dpdk to a name space The problem is that this tap00 device is linkdown -
> (never reach RUNNING state ) - hence no pkt is received transmitted on this
> interface although the tap0 creation in ovs is OK, I'm attaching the config
> script and output of netstat and ifconfig in the namespace Can someone
> please tell me how to activate the tap0 ?
>
> Config script :
>
>
> cd ../dpdk-17.05/usertools/
> modprobe uio
> insmod ../x86_64-native-linuxapp-gcc/kmod/igb_uio.ko
> ifconfig ens3 down
>
> ./dpdk-devbind.py --bind=igb_uio 0000:00:03.0 ./dpdk-devbind.py --status
>
> cd -
>
> pkill -9 ovs
> rm -rf /usr/local/var/run/openvswitch
> rm -rf /usr/local/etc/openvswitch/
> rm -f /usr/local/etc/openvswitch/conf.db
> mkdir -p /usr/local/etc/openvswitch
> mkdir -p /usr/local/var/run/openvswitch
>
>
> ./ovsdb/ovsdb-tool create /usr/local/etc/openvswitch/conf.db
> ./vswitchd/vswitch.ovsschema ./ovsdb/ovsdb-server --
> remote=punix:/usr/local/var/run/openvswitch/db.sock --
> remote=db:Open_vSwitch,Open_vSwitch,manager_options --pidfile --detach
> ./utilities/ovs-vsctl --no-wait init
>
> echo 8192 > /sys/devices/system/node/node0/hugepages/hugepages-
> 2048kB/nr_hugepages
> echo 8192 > /sys/devices/system/node/node1/hugepages/hugepages-
> 2048kB/nr_hugepages
>
> mkdir -p /mnt/huge
> mkdir -p /mnt/huge_2mb
> mount -t hugetlbfs none /mnt/huge_2mb -o pagesize=2MB
>
> modprobe openvswitch
> export DB_SOCK=/usr/local/var/run/openvswitch/db.sock
>
> ./utilities/ovs-vsctl --no-wait set Open_vSwitch . other_config:dpdk-init=true
> ./vswitchd/ovs-vswitchd unix:$DB_SOCK --pidfile --detach ./utilities/ovs-vsctl
> set Open_vSwitch . other_config:pmd-cpu-mask=0x80
>
>
>
> utilities/ovs-vsctl --may-exist add-br br-int \
> -- set Bridge br-int datapath_type=netdev \
> -- br-set-external-id br-int bridge-id br-int \
> -- set bridge br-int fail-mode=standalone
>
>
>
> ip tuntap add dev tap0 mode tap
>
> ovs-vsctl add-port br-int tap0 -- set Interface tap0 type=dpdk \
> options:dpdk-devargs=eth_af_packet0,iface=tap0
>
>
>
> ip netns add red
> ip link set tap0 netns red
> ip netns exec red ip addr add 1.1.1.20/24 dev tap0 ip netns exec red ip link set
> tap0 up
>
>
>
>
> utilities/ovs-vsctl --may-exist add-port br-int vxlan0 \
> -- set interface vxlan0 type=vxlan options:remote_ip=172.31.100.44
> options:key=1000
>
>
>
>
> utilities/ovs-vsctl --may-exist add-br br-phy \
> -- set Bridge br-phy datapath_type=netdev \
> -- br-set-external-id br-phy bridge-id br-phy \
> -- set bridge br-phy fail-mode=standalone \
> other_config:hwaddr=02:d7:d1:26:84:e5
>
>
> utilities/ovs-vsctl --timeout 10 --may-exist add-port br-phy dpdk0 -- set
> Interface dpdk0 type=dpdk options:dpdk-devargs=0000:00:03.0
>
>
>
>
> ip addr add 172.31.100.80/24 dev br-phy
>
>
>
> ip link set br-phy up
> ip link set br-int up
> iptables -F
>
>
> utilities/ovs-appctl ovs/route/show
>
>
> ip netns exec red bash
